Transaction 31eaea5371f6bda04bf84ac30bc323d0edc2e46f02a19012b61f057251aab967

1 Input
2 Outputs
  • 31eaea5371f6bda04bf84ac30bc323d0edc2e46f02a19012b61f057251aab967:0
  • value  163855452713
    address  miZ7G9mLJxbzG9XFZbquL8j2nzEGjmB77w
  • 31eaea5371f6bda04bf84ac30bc323d0edc2e46f02a19012b61f057251aab967:1
  • value  115186169
    address  2Mtq9oMHFBopaz7gzSSnBG4YbSdLVH5YeNQ